There's Batman and Robin and then there's Batman vs The Joker. That's the dynamic between the Supreme Court Justices: Ginsburg and Scalia. Both on opposing sides of the the law on most issues. Scalia being staunchly conservative. and Ginsberg, fighting for women's rights and equality and believes the Constitution was made to defend the country's principles and read liberally. But their differences don't mar their friendship and now this dynamic is the topic of a one act OPERA.
